According to Maslow hierarchy of needs, we can category needs into physiological needs, safety needs and esteem needs.
Firstly, physiological needs are the needs that we required in our life for our body. It is the most important things for us. Air, food and water are the example of physiological needs. Physiological needs are located at the bottom of the pyramid in the Maslow hierarchy of needs. It needed to function our body system and it is the basis things that we needed as well as we are surviving. In South America, many people do not have enough food to eat. So, they need food to survive. Everybody also needs sleep. They need enough sleep to conserve energy. Furthermore, safety needs such as health is closely tied to the consequence of satisfying the physiological needs. It can refer to both psychological and physical needs. Safety needs located in the second of the Maslow’s hierarchy of needs in the pyramid. Safety needs include safety of family, safety of health, and safety of morality. We need to have a comfortable shelter likes a house to sleep and avoid from the sun and rain. People who have a poor health need more money to treat their illness to lead to a healthier body. Therefore health is important to us and we need to take good care of our body to avoid from disease.
In addition, esteem needs is on the second top of the pyramid and it refers to more individualistic needs for accomplishment. This is only essential for us after we had satisfied all three needs. Self-esteem, confidence, achievement, and respect by others are example of esteem needs. We desire to have a success achievement thus we can have a nice memory and will not feel regretful. For example, students need confident in their test and they need confident when they participate in the competition. This need will come after they have fulfilled the physiological, safety and love needs and it is not an essential for everyone.
In the nutshell, Maslow has categorized need into five category such as physiological, safety, love, esteem, and self-actualization needs. Physiological needs will come first whereas self-actualization will come after. Everyone have different needs and they will decide which need they are going to have. So, everyone have their own opinion about needs. We need to satisfy the bottom needs that located in the pyramid before going to the higher level of the pyramid.
